The maps indicate the transformation that occurred in the seaside resort of Templeton from 1990 to 2005.

Over the period 15 years the resort experienced a number of changes. To begin with, in the south of the main road all the trees and houses were removed. Moreover, a factory was constructed in the east of the river. Also, the railway was extended across the river and a ferry was built in the south of the railway station. Furthermore, a supermarket and two condominiums were added in the west of the river. In addition, the street road was expanded.

In the north of the main road, almost the trees were cut down. Likewise, the mansion was replaced to condominiums in the north of the lake. Additionally, several small houses sprang up along the main road and the railway. Also, an airport was built in the north wast of the school. Meanwhile, the hospital and the parking area were left.

From an overall observation, it is apparent that Templeton seaside resort was completely changed from a rural to an urban place. (19 mins / 179 words)
